Description

Step into the extravagant world of Evelyn Waugh's "Vile Bodies," a sharp and satirical exploration of life during the Roaring Twenties in London. This novel follows the misadventures of Adam Fenwick-Symes, a young man navigating the tumultuous landscape of the British upper class. With its vibrant characters and witty dialogue, Waugh captures the flamboyance and folly of the era, from glamorous parties to the absurdities of modern life. As Adam attempts to find his footing in a society rife with superficiality and excess, he encounters a colorful cast of characters that embody the wild spirit of the time.

Waugh's masterful prose is laced with irony and humor, providing a critical lens through which to view the tumultuous social changes of the 1920s. "Vile Bodies" serves not only as a reflection of the era's hedonism but also as a poignant commentary on the fragility of relationships and the search for meaning in a rapidly changing world. The novel is a quintessential work of satire, showcasing Waugh's keen observation and unique narrative style that continues to resonate with readers today.
